Features Of The Nikon S8100:

  • 12.1 megapixel CMOS Sensor
  • EXPEED C2 Nikon’s Famous Image Processing Software
  • One Touch Full HD recording In Stereo With HDMI Out
  • Nikon’s (BSS) Best Shot Selector
  • Wide Angle Optical Zoom Glass Lens 10x
  • Image Stabilization System
  • Automatic Motion Detection
  • 3″ Display Screen with Ultra-High Resolution
  • ISO Up To 3200
  • Capture Images While Recording Video
  • Smile Timer
  • Blink Warning System
  • 17 Scene modes
  • Up To 220 still shots With A full Charge
  • Available In 3 Colors Black, Red, And Gold

Pros And Cons Of The Nikon S8100:

Cons: The lack of touch screen is a con in my opinion but a lot of consumers prefer old school with the use of buttons. The Flash Is a little cumbersome at first and there is no Ability to take black and white photos.

Pros: Takes high quality photos and HD 1080p video, small and light weight and fits in your packet, long battery life with the rechargeable battery.
